Q: Do you proofread or edit papers?
A: We cannot offer proofreading or editing services. Instead, we collaborate with writers to develop lasting and portable writing skills, thereby cultivating knowledge rather than providing correction.

Q: Do you review assignments from disciplines other than English?
A: We welcome writing assignments and text-based projects (including PowerPoints) from disciplines across the curriculum. Although we are not subject-matter experts for many of these subjects, we are qualified to discuss how well your writing adheres to assignment guidelines and conventions of academic writing.
